1. Isolation of plasmids from cultures inocluated on previous day.
2. Control digest of isolated plasmids with BamHI and SacI (we confirmed 4 colonies but A in our constructs turned out to be trunctated and contain only one from two highly similar domains).

Cloning of omega_A DNA fragment to pACYC177+OmpA_alpha

  1. DNA fragment of omega_A isolated from gel on 20 July digestion with SacI and NotI.
  2. clean-upClean-up of digested DNA fragment.
  3. Digestion (SacI and NotI) and dephosphorylation (CIAP) of pACYC177+OmpA_alpha.
  4. Gel electrophoresis and gel-out of 4300 bp band.
  5. Ligation of DNA fragments from 2. and 4. (1 hr)
  6. Transformation of E. coli TOP10 strain with ligation.
  7. Transformants plating on LB + kanamycin.

Checking OmpA_omega_A_alpha and OmpA_A_alpha expression
Piotr

  1. Spinning
  2. Suspending
  3. Adding of lysis buffer
  4. Boiling
  5. Putting into poliacrylamide gel
  6. Transfer onto nitrocellulose
  7. Blocking
  8. Anti-A antibody binding
  9. Washing
  10. Anti-rabbit antibody binding
  11. Developing with BCIP and NBT
